policeblotter_sfa.jpgPolice identified a man who was arrested Thursday night on suspicion of driving drunk and without a license after he allegedly hit an occupied car, a building and several parked cars in San Francisco’s Richmond District.

Rostislav Bushler, 29, of San Francisco was arrested on suspicion of driving under the influence, hit-and-run while driving on a suspended license and driving with an open container.

The hit-and-run collision was reported around 8:30 p.m. near Geary Boulevard and Fourth Avenue, Officer Carlos Manfredi said.

Bushler allegedly rear-ended a car driven by a 54-year-old woman and then fled the scene, according to Manfredi.

However, the 29-year-old was arrested after also crashing his 2005 Ford into a building and multiple parked cars, Manfredi said.

The woman whose car was rear-ended was transported to a hospital for a complaint of pain but is expected to survive, police said.
